Transaction 624cbffd683fdcf5093396bc49ba99404d509b41619b75c51fe2affbba6ac41c
2 Input
2 Outputs
- 624cbffd683fdcf5093396bc49ba99404d509b41619b75c51fe2affbba6ac41c:0
- 624cbffd683fdcf5093396bc49ba99404d509b41619b75c51fe2affbba6ac41c:1
value 2532
address 14wFT8LNs3DHXUVTNFwZ8LBs59kMuWut8f
value 62937
address 3JfiPdR6kjiyve7HKsu2ug9aKmMUM1nkLD